Investment Rating - The report indicates a negative trend in global equity fund flows, with net outflows of $10 billion for the week ending June 11, contrasting with inflows of $5 billion in the previous week [3] Core Insights - There were significant net outflows from equity funds, particularly in G10 markets, while fixed income funds experienced robust inflows, particularly in emerging markets [3][9] - Emerging market local currency bond funds saw strong inflows, indicating a preference for these assets amidst the broader market trends [3][9] - The report highlights a shift in investor preference towards short-duration bond funds over long-duration options [3][9] Summary by Sections Global Fund Flows - Total equity experienced net outflows of $18.2 billion over the past four weeks, with a weekly outflow of $10 billion [9] - Fixed income funds saw inflows of $77.1 billion, with $15.1 billion in the latest week, driven by demand for credit products [9] - Money market funds had a decline of $9.1 billion in assets [9] Equity Flows - Developed markets saw significant outflows, particularly from US equities, which had outflows of $24.2 billion [9] - Emerging markets showed mixed results, with mainland China experiencing outflows of $7.2 billion, while Taiwan and Brazil saw inflows of $4.7 billion and $0.8 billion respectively [9] Fixed Income Flows - Total fixed income inflows were $77.1 billion, with $64.2 billion from developed markets [9] - Emerging market fixed income funds had inflows of $10.8 billion, with local currency bonds being particularly favored [9] FX Flows - Cross-border FX flows remained elevated at $56.4 billion, with G10 currencies attracting strong inflows [11] - The report notes that the South Korean won (KRW) saw the strongest net inflows among Asian currencies [11] Sector Flows - Consumer goods funds saw the largest net inflows, while technology funds experienced the greatest net outflows [3][9] - The report indicates a notable preference for sectors such as consumer goods and utilities, contrasting with the outflows from technology and financial sectors [9]

Fixed Income Investor Meetings 06 June 2025 BW Energy has engaged Pareto Securities as Global Coordinator together with Arctic Securities as Joint Bookrunners to arrange a series of fixed income investor meetings. Fearnley Securities and Sparebank1 Markets are acting as Co-Managers. Subject to inter alia market conditions and acceptable terms, a new senior unsecured bond issue of USD 300 million with a tenor of five years may follow.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ported adjusted net revenues of $383 million for Q1 2025, reflecting a 15% increase compared to Q1 2024, but a 23% decline from the previous quarter [21][22] - The operating margin was 17.9%, with adjusted EPS of $4.9, both showing improvements year over year [6][22] - Operating income grew by 23% year over year, outpacing revenue growth [22]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Corporate Investment Banking revenues totaled $253 million, a 20% increase year over year, driven by advisory services which saw revenues of $217 million, a 38% increase [6][7] - Corporate financing revenues decreased by 32% year over year to $36 million due to a challenging equity underwriting environment [11][22] - Equity brokerage revenues increased by 10% year over year to $54 million, with trading volumes reaching 2.9 billion shares [18][22] - Fixed income revenues rose by 7% year over year to $45 million, driven by solid activity across most client verticals [19][22]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The municipal financing revenues increased by 27% year over year to $26 million, outpacing market issuance growth [15][22] - The health care fee pool for corporate financing decreased over 60%, indicating significant market challenges [11]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focusing on increasing client engagement and leveraging its comprehensive suite of products to navigate market volatility [5][8] - There is a strategic emphasis on expanding industry and product capabilities to provide solutions across more sectors [8][13] - The company aims to maintain its position as a top three investment bank in middle market deal activity, which is expected to demonstrate greater resilience [13]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management noted heightened volatility in equity and debt markets, leading to uncertainty in M&A deal cycles and delayed announcements [5][9] - The outlook for M&A is challenging, but certain sectors remain active, particularly service-based business models [9][10] - Management expressed optimism about a potential rebound in M&A activity when market conditions stabilize [10] Other Important Information - The company hired additional managing directors to expand into the infrastructure sector and enhance its health care investment banking team [12][22] - The Board approved a quarterly cash dividend of $0.65 per share, reflecting a commitment to shareholder returns [27] Q&A Session Summary Question: M&A conditions and market stability - Management indicated that M&A activity is sector-dependent, with some processes stalled due to market uncertainty, particularly in consumer sectors [31][32] Question: Outlook for depositories - Management expressed a more positive outlook for depositories, with recent transactions indicating potential for activity in 2025 [35][39] Question: Advisory revenue outlook - Management noted that while advisory revenues may decline in the near term, there are offsets from different industry groups, and many companies are prepared to launch transactions [62][64] Question: IPO pipeline and health care business - Management highlighted a good backlog in the IPO market, particularly in med tech, but noted that small-cap biotech stocks need to recover before significant activity can resume [78][80] Question: Fixed income trading activity - Management observed that volatility is creating uncertainty, leading to cautious behavior among clients, although some activity is seen in balance sheet restructurings [81]

AUM Growth and Composition - Total Assets Under Management (AUM) increased from $26.6 billion in 2022 to $31.9 billion in 2024[25] - Fixed income AUM has been a significant driver of overall growth[24], increasing from $2.1 billion in 2022 to $6.2 billion in 2024[25, 35] - The pace of fixed income AUM growth is accelerating, with the time to reach each additional $1 billion in AUM decreasing over time[33] Investment Performance - Diamond Hill's Short Duration Securitized Bond Composite showed net performance of 9.40% for 1 Year, 4.85% for 3 Years, 4.11% for 5 Years, and 4.01% Since Inception (5 Jul 2016)[28] - Diamond Hill's Core Bond Composite showed net performance of 3.58% for 1 Year, -0.81% for 3 Years, 0.89% for 5 Years, and 1.89% Since Inception (5 Jul 2016)[28] - Diamond Hill International Composite net performance was 4.03% for 1 Year, 2.14% for 3 Years, 5.14% for 5 Years, and 8.18% Since Inception (30 Dec 2016)[71] - Diamond Hill Large Cap Strategy outperformed the Russell 1000 Value Index in 61% of 1-year rolling periods, 76% of 3-year rolling periods, 89% of 5-year rolling periods, 95% of 7-year rolling periods, and 100% of 10-year and 15-year rolling periods[65] Market Environment and Equity Strategy Performance - Active equity managers faced headwinds in 2024, with active mutual funds experiencing net outflows of $373 billion[38] - US equity strategies have shown varied alpha versus core and value benchmarks, with a weighted average alpha of -9 bps versus core benchmarks and 156 bps versus value benchmarks over 5 years[58] Financial Performance - The company returned $46.8 million to shareholders in 2024 through dividends and share repurchases[82] - Revenue and average AUM show signs of improvement, with revenue increasing from $33.4 million in Q2 2023 to $39.1 million in Q4 2024[74] - Adjusted net operating profit margins have stabilized in a higher cost environment, reaching 34% in Q4 2024[77, 121] Asset Allocation - Diamond Hill Funds account for $18.05 billion of the total assets, while Institutional SMA represents $3.29 billion[93]
